debian深度学习平台_深度学习模型预测

Debian平台上进行深度学习模型预测,首先需要安装相关的深度学习库,如TensorFlow或PyTorch。导入模型并进行预测。

在当今的计算密集型深度学习任务中,选择一个合适的操作系统和平台至关重要,Debian作为一款流行的Linux发行版,因其稳定性和广泛的应用支持而受到深度学习开发者的青睐,下面将详细探讨在Debian系统上搭建深度学习平台的过程以及如何使用该平台进行模型预测:

Debian深度学习平台的搭建步骤:

1、系统选择与安装

Debian提供了稳定的系统环境,适合作为深度学习服务器的操作系统。

安装时选择适合深度学习的内核和软件包,确保系统性能的最优化。

2、硬件选择与配置

根据深度学习的需求选择合适的处理器和显卡。

确保足够的内存和存储空间以支持大型数据集和复杂模型的训练。

3、驱动与库的安装

安装NVIDIA等厂商提供的显卡驱动,以支持GPU加速。

配置CUDA和其他必要的深度学习加速库。

4、深度学习框架部署

支持TensorFlow、PyTorch、Caffe等多种深度学习框架。

通过框架提供的预训练模型和工具,快速开始项目。

5、依赖管理与环境隔离

使用虚拟环境管理Python依赖,避免版本冲突。

Docker等容器技术可用于创建可重复的实验环境。

6、开发工具和库

集成开发环境(IDE)如PyCharm或Jupyter Notebook,提升开发效率。

安装scikitlearn、pandas等数据分析和处理库,以便数据预处理和模型评估。

7、平台测试与优化

通过标准的深度学习基准测试平台性能。

优化系统设置和代码,以达到最佳运行效果。

深度学习模型预测流程:

1、模型训练

在训练集上训练模型,调整参数直到获得满意的精度。

使用验证集评估模型泛化能力,并进行必要的调整。

2、模型保存

训练完成后,保存模型结构和参数。

为后续的预测任务做好准备。

3、模型加载

在Debian平台上加载已保存的模型。

确保模型兼容性,避免因环境不同导致的问题。

4、数据预处理

对新输入的数据进行与训练时相同的预处理操作。

包括归一化、编码转换等步骤,以符合模型输入要求。

5、预测执行

输入数据至模型,执行预测。

获取预测结果,进行分析或直接应用。

6、结果评估与优化

分析预测结果的准确性和问题。

根据反馈继续优化模型或数据处理流程。

相关问题与解答:

Q1: 在Debian系统中使用GPU进行深度学习是否需要特殊的配置?

A1: 是的,需要安装匹配的显卡驱动,并配置如CUDA等GPU加速库来充分发挥硬件性能。

Q2: 如果预测结果与预期有较大偏差,可能是什么原因导致的?

A2: 可能是由于模型过拟合或欠拟合、数据预处理不当、或是测试集与训练集分布不一致等原因导致的,需要回到模型训练和数据预处理阶段进行检查和优化。

在完成Debian深度学习平台的搭建后,可以有效地进行深度学习模型的训练与预测,通过细致的准备和严格的执行,能够确保深度学习项目的成功实施,针对可能出现的问题,应持续监控模型表现并根据反馈进行优化,以维持和提升模型的预测精度及可靠性。

【版权声明】:本站所有内容均来自网络,若无意侵犯到您的权利,请及时与我们联系将尽快删除相关内容!

(0)
热舞的头像热舞
上一篇 2024-07-10 21:25
下一篇 2024-07-10 21:29

相关推荐

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

联系我们

QQ-14239236

在线咨询: QQ交谈

邮件:asy@cxas.com

工作时间:周一至周五,9:30-18:30,节假日休息

关注微信